about the artist:
Yves Drillet is a young upcoming photographer born in the nineties, studying at the Fine Art Institute of Rennes, France. Even if his photography follows Nan Goldin or Ari Marcopoulos footsteps, Yves Drillet gives us a fascinating documentary on his contemporaries. Beyond the portraits, the parties or some empty landspaces, the photography of this artist reveals above all the strong and sincere vision of a 19 year-old boy's modern world.
about the book:
Les enfants terribles is the third journey in Yves Drillet' intimacy. Skaters, girls and friends are still present, but everyone looks calm and quiet.
